Guam claim ARC Division III East title after impressing against China

Guam V China

Guam V China, Guam beat China 52-12 to win their second match of this year’s Asia Rugby Championship Division III East. Having recorded a 66-12 win over Brunei on Tuesday, this win confirms Guam as the 2018 champions with one match left to play on Saturday. Chris Sgro scored four tries in the ...

Lebanon defend ARC Div III W title #ARC2018

Lebanon

Lebanon defended their Asia Rugby Championship Division III West title with a 29-17 victory over Iran in the final. Despite trailing 10-0 after 11 minutes, the hosts drew level at half-time thanks to a penalty from Karim Jammal and a penalty try. Iran’s Jalal Jahanbakhsh was shown a red ...
